Master Controller
Each network must have a single unit designated as the master controller. The master controller connects
to the PC. Setting the DIP switch address to 1 will automatically designate a unit as the master controller.
Slave Controller
All controllers addressed 2 through 15 are referred to as slave controllers.
Ethernet Secure Mode
When dip-switch 5 is ON the IP locator program cannot locate the unit on the Ethernet and therefore cannot
make any changes or reset the unit.
RS485 (HOST) Port Baud Rate Selection (Master Only)
The controller's serial port baud rate is set with controller DIP switches 6 and 7. This setting determines
the speed used to communicate with the PC; the controller baud rate must be the same as the baud rate set
for the port within the Axiom™ software. The default baud rate is 9600.
Controller Baud Rate Selection
DIP Switch 6
DIP Switch 7
Baud Rate
OFF
OFF
9600
ON
OFF
38400
OFF
ON
57600
ON
ON
115200
